16 Days of Activism - AI, deepfakes & abuse, a new threat.

Artificial intelligence is reshaping our digital world—and with it, the tactics of abuse and coercion. This forward-looking webinar unpacks how emerging technologies like deepfakes, voice cloning, and automated surveillance are being weaponised to harm, manipulate, and control victims.

Participants will:

  • Understand the core concepts behind AI and deepfake technologies, and how they intersect with patterns of coercive control, stalking, and image-based abuse.
  • Explore real-world examples of how abusers are using synthetic media, location data, and AI-driven tools to intimidate or isolate survivors.
